Use High-Quality Branded Packaging

The shipping box is the first physical interaction a customer has with your brand. A plain, generic box is a missed opportunity. Opt for custom-branded packaging that reflects your company’s identity. This can be as simple as using branded packing tape or as elaborate as a box fully printed with your logo and colors. The material should also feel sturdy and protective, signaling to the customer that the contents inside are valuable.

Focus on the Interior Details

Of course, what’s inside the box matters just as much as the outside. Strategically using packing materials can elevate your product’s perceived value. Rather than using standard packing peanuts or air pillows, consider thoughtful filler materials that

enhance the presentation. Crinkle paper or wood excelsior can add a layer of sophistication and excitement, and using tissue paper is a creative way to add color and a premium feel without a significant cost increase.

Include a Personal Touch

Small, personal gestures can make a big impact. A handwritten thank-you note is one of the most effective ways to build a human connection with your customers. If writing individual notes isn’t scalable, a preprinted card with a personalized element such as the customer’s name still shows appreciation. This simple act acknowledges the individual behind the order number, fostering a sense of loyalty.

Add a Small, Unexpected Gift

Including a small, branded freebie is an excellent way to surprise and delight your customers. This could be a sticker, a small sample of another product, or a discount code for their next purchase. This small token of appreciation not only provides extra value but also encourages future sales and introduces customers to other items in your product line.
